Target Q3 earnings beat estimates but sales slip amid consumer headwinds
TGT
Published: November 19, 2025 by: Proactive Investors
Sentiment: Neutral

Target Corp (NYSE:TGT) reported third-quarter earnings that beat Wall Street expectations on a per-share basis, even as revenue and comparable sales declined amid persistent consumer pressures. The retailer posted adjusted earnings of $1.78 per share, in line with consensus estimates, while total revenue fell 1.5% to $25.27 billion, slightly below the projected $25.47 billion.

Target Corporation operates as a general merchandise retailer in the United States. The company offers food assortments, including perishables, dry grocery, dairy, and frozen items; apparel, accessories, home décor products, electronics, toys, seasonal offerings, food, and other merchandise; and beauty and household essentials. It also provides in-store amenities, such as Target Café, Target Optical, Starbucks, and other food service offerings. The company sells its products through its stores; and digital channels, including Target.com. As of March 09, 2022, the company operated approximately 2,000 stores. Target Corporation was incorporated in 1902 and is headquartered in Minneapolis, Minnesota.
